| Subject: [PATCH 5/5] rcu: Use simple wait queues where possible in rcutree |
| |
| As of commit dae6e64d2bcfd ("rcu: Introduce proper blocking to no-CBs kthreads |
| GP waits") the RCU subsystem started making use of wait queues. |
| |
| Here we convert all additions of RCU wait queues to use simple wait queues, |
| since they don't need the extra overhead of the full wait queue features. |
| |
| Originally this was done for RT kernels[1], since we would get things like... |
| |
| B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at kernel/rtmutex.c:659 |
| in_atomic(): 1, irqs_disabled(): 1, pid: 8, name: rcu_preempt |
| Pid: 8, comm: rcu_preempt Not tainted |
| Call Trace: |
| [<ffffffff8106c8d0>] __might_sleep+0xd0/0xf0 |
| [<ffffffff817d77b4>] rt_spin_lock+0x24/0x50 |
| [<ffffffff8106fcf6>] __wake_up+0x36/0x70 |
| [<ffffffff810c4542>] rcu_gp_kthread+0x4d2/0x680 |
| [<ffffffff8105f910>] ? __init_waitqueue_head+0x50/0x50 |
| [<ffffffff810c4070>] ? rcu_gp_fqs+0x80/0x80 |
| [<ffffffff8105eabb>] kthread+0xdb/0xe0 |
| [<ffffffff8106b912>] ? finish_task_switch+0x52/0x100 |
| [<ffffffff817e0754>] kernel_thread_helper+0x4/0x10 |
| [<ffffffff8105e9e0>] ? __init_kthread_worker+0x60/0x60 |
| [<ffffffff817e0750>] ? gs_change+0xb/0xb |
| |
| ...and hence simple wait queues were deployed on RT out of necessity |
| (as simple wait uses a raw lock), but mainline might as well take |
| advantage of the more streamline support as well. |
| |
| [1] This is a carry forward of work from v3.10-rt; the original conversion |
| was by Thomas on an earlier -rt version, and Sebastian extended it to |
| additional post-3.10 added RCU waiters; here I've added a commit log and |
| unified the RCU changes into one, and uprev'd it to match mainline RCU. |
